Feature Details. In admin, you create one or more template emails. Eachtemplate can be different, i.e. what it displays, how the data is oriented on the screen/paper, and what product(s) triggers the autoresponder. Most responses are triggered by the product codes purchased. Some example uses:- Email to any of your drop-ship manufacturers listing the Ship To address and the products to be shipped if using real time creditcard authorization. The module will sort out which drop shippergets which emails, including listing the products to be shipped. Unlike some other vendors' drop ship notification modules, this one only includesthe products belonging to the associated drop shipper. Thus a drop shipper doesnot see the products being supplied to the customer by other drop shippers when the order contains multiple product sources. Youcan still use the module if you are not using real time authorization, but you would send the email to your pending mailbox until manual processingverified the charge, then forward to the drop shipper. This would savehand entering the order. In addition to the email, an archive flatfile is created which you can use to easily track sales activity related to each of your drop-ship manufacturers.
- Email to Ship To or Bill To or both thanking them for a donation to your sponsored charity on your site.
- Email to your shipping department listing Ship To addressand products ordered if using real time credit card authorization. Products section can be cut/folded to result in a shipping label with your company address included. If notusing real time authorization, use the pending mailbox technique similarto the drop shipper scenario above.

Feature Details. Easily editable templates. The module has five templates which can be used for each section of the search page. The templates have full versionhistory and use standard Merchant 5 template coding for easy update and rollback of changes. Each template is pulled into the location you want it on the search page using a render token. The templates are field selection, category selection,search scope/type, page counter and links, and product list layout. Search specific fields and sort results. Allow a customer to search one or more fields which are made selectable by the store owner. The store owner can choose, in the admin screen, any fields within the products database or the MIVA Merchant built in custom product fields database to be available. The Power Search module uses a mirror database of your products, custom fields and categories; much like the big search engines use. By creating a mirror before the search is made, many operations to join multiple databases togethercan be avoided, so the customer gets a much faster search. Customers can also sort the results on fields like name, code, price, cost, when they were added to the store, or the default display order the store owner established for productlists. The build of the mirror database goes quite quickly and is a maintenance procedure you will do periodically. The small amount of time you take to build the mirror will save your customers significant amounts of time in their searches vs searches which don't use an optimized mirror database. Buildingthe mirror is not required just because products are added, deleted, or edited; as those processes update the mirror automatically without needing a rebuild. See the install doc for details. Category selectable. Customers can use the category selector to select just one category to search. The default is to search the whole store. You can use the built in token which lists all categories with one or more products in them oryou can build your own select list of only certain categories. Multiple search types. The customer can select how they want to search the database. The default is to search for products where all (boolean AND) of the keywords entered are found in the record. The customer can broaden that search so that any (boolean OR) of the words are found in the record. They can search by exact phrase so that the words must appear in thesame order in the record as was entered in the search input. They can also search the fields where the data in the field begins with the search string. This is useful for things like finding all of the products whose NAME begins with a specific letter and allows you to have a list of A-Z links that implement that specific search. Display the contents of baskets before and in most cases, after the order is finalized with this MIVA Merchant module. If you are using Merchant 5.x and MySQL, you will not be able to display the contents of completed orders or baskets which have been deleted in this module. With 5.x and MySQL you will be able to see the baskets which did not complete and have not yet been deleted (either by the store admin when deleting baskets or by the customer deleting their own basket). This module is for MIVA Merchant 5.x. We also have the corresponding module for an older version of Merchant.
Once a customer enters their personal data, an order number is assigned to the basket. During the next few minutes a variety of things can happen, one of which isthe order will be completed without error. On the other hand, an order may not be completed due to server error, communication between the payment processor and your store fails, the customer decides not to purchase, duplicate ID corruption occurs in your orders database, and any number of other perils.
If you have not packed your store databases, you may stillbe able to recover most information from lost orders. This module provides the ship to and bill to customer info. It lists the products and their attributes that were ordered. Itlists the shipping, tax, coupons, discounts and other miscellaneous entries. It also displays the payment moduleand data element (not the CC number) in completed orders (MivaSQL).
With Merchant 5.x (using MivaSQL), the data will remain in this file until you pack thestore databases or the basket number is reclaimed by merchant. The numbermay be reclaimed if the customer re-visits your store aftertheir earlier, abandoned basket had timed out. If they don't re-visit, the number will remain until you pack the store databases. Recalculate the basket prices based on the price group a customer is in when they log in. Normally, if a customer is not logged in when they place items in the basket, the basket price will be a non-price group price, even after they log in at check out.
Features: - Automatically recalculate basket prices when logging in - Exclude specific product codes from the recalculation - Safety check price change to ensure it does not raise it - Token available to force recalculation in addition to the automatic log in recalculation (Merchant 5.x only)
|
Feature Details. Automatically recalculate. When the customer logs in, the module will determine the price group status of the customer. If they are in a price group, it will recalculate the prices in the basket to reflect the price group prices of the items.
Product exclusion. In some cases, you may not want to recalculate the basket price for specific products. As example, there are 3rd party modules which adjust the basket price based on other factors set by those modules. The External Product Purchase (sold separately), Size Pricing, Dimension Pricing, Override Pricing modules allow the customer to enter values in the products' attributes which ultimately effect the basket prices of the products. This product exclusion feature lets you exclude those products from the recalculation process. The basket price will remain as it was calculated by the 3rd party module that originally controlled the addition of the product into the basket.
Safety check. The module will verify that the price group recalculation will actually lower the price. Some 3rd party modules discount item prices at the time they are added to the basket, based on a variety of factors. An example of this is Volume Pricing (sold separately). If the customer orders in quantity and you have set the threshold so they will get a price break for multiples of the item, the item will be added to the basket at a price lower than its individual item price. In some cases, that value could even be lower than price group prices. The recalculation module will compare the two prices and use the lower of the two for the basket price.
Additional token. The additional token feature is in the Merchant 5.x version of the module only. This module will make the recalculation at the time the customer logs in. In some cases, you might want to force the process again. For example, the Emporium Plus Customer and Product Administration module (sold separately) has an automatic price group promotion feature. If you set that to occur when they log in, it actually happens when the screen displays at the point you place the token to do that. As the recalculation module does its automatic feature before the screen displays, the customer would not get the full advantage of a promotion to a new price group. Hence, if you are using a price group promotion feature in another 3rd party module, you can follow that process with a forced basket price group recalculation.
